A BENEFITS cheat has been ordered to stay out of trouble for the next year.

At Glasgow Sheriff Court, Mandy McShane pleaded guilty to failing to notify the Department for Work and Pensions about a change of circumstances that she knew affected her entitlement to Employment and Support Allowance.

Between March 26, 2013 and May 5, 2014, the accused failed to declare that she was living in a common household with her husband.

The 48-year-old's hubby was in full-time employment and was providing financial support. During that time, McShane claimed £5,000 worth of benefits of which she was not entitled.

Sentence was deferred for a year until November 12, 2018.

McShane, of Holehouse Drive, was told to be of good behaviour and to continue making repayments of the money taken.
